His stats (from BabyCenter):


Height: 34 inches (90th - 95th percentile)
Weight: 28.6 pounds (75th - 90th percentile)
Head Size: 20 inches (above 95th percentile)


What he's doing this month (Blogger is being lame and won't let me bullet without whiting out all of the text, so I'm using asterisks instead):


**He has a new obsession with shoes! He likes to bring ours to us (we say thank you) and then wants us to put them on. He'll do the same with his, too--he'll get some out of his closet, bring them to us, and 'ask' us (eh-eh-eh) to put them on him. He's also done that with our shirts/shorts some. He'll bring them to us like, 'Okay, time to get dressed, up and at 'em! Chop chop!'


**Since our Boise trip, he is also obsessed with the broom (Juniper had a little one they fought over). He likes getting ours down from its hook and carries it around the house (much to Peter's dismay--he cowers). Outside in the garage, he likes to get down and carry the broom and snow shovel around the yard.


**He has started to bite a little (just rarely) out of frustration and/or when he's tired. We're trying to stay calm and not react to it to see if he will just stop doing it. 


**Similarly, he still gags himself from time to time at mealtimes if we aren't paying attention to him and/or if we're over in the kitchen, prepping more food for him to eat. I/We try to stay near him/engage him to keep an eye on it. Again, I'm trying not to overreact to it to see if he will just stop.


**We have been using sleep sacks for the past few weeks since the whole climbing-out-of-the-crib incidents, and they are working. I think we'll continue doing so for now and not convert his bed just yet (going on the advice of my sister who has already transitioned Juniper to a toddler bed).


**He has started mimicking some, i.e. if I hand him a brush or comb, he will try to comb his hair with it now (instead of just trying to eat it).


**When we dress him now, he'll put an arm or a leg up to help us.


**He has started putting things back where they belong/picking up after himself a little--when folding laundry a few weeks ago, he laid on top of it (like he does) and knocked a few pieces off the couch. Without prompting, he picked them up and put them back in the pile for me. If he knocks a magnet off the fridge, he'll pick it up and put it back. He also likes to pull a lid off of something (like from a spray bottle of hair product) and then put it back on.


**He is a problem solver! He has started pushing the wicker storage cubes around the room and next to his gate (meant to keep him in the room). He hasn't yet scaled the gate, but he's thinking about it. He also does this with his music table to our built-in bookshelves in the basement (I posted a pic of that a few weeks ago).


**He points to things (i.e. articles of clothing, food) and says 'Dah?' and we tell him the name of the thing.


**When we talk to him lately, it seems like he's actually pausing to listen and process what we're saying. And when he talks, his 'words' are starting to sound more like real words. 
With that, he knows things--when I say, 'Okay, let's go to the basement!' he runs to the basement door. When I say, 'Alright, are you ready to go?' or 'We've gotta go!' he'll go to the back door and stand. When I say, 'Alright, we need to change your diaper,' he'll go to his room (where the changing table is). One day a few weeks ago, Kevin was home and I said, 'Where's Dada?' and he walked around the house, following Kevin's voice, until he found him.


**He still LOVES when we say 'I'm gonna get you!' and chase him around and 'get' him. He just giggles and giggles.


**He has started this really cute thing where he says, 'Da? Da?' and puts his hands up like, 'Where did it go?'


**His t-ball skills are improving--he's really good now at making contact. We may or may not have researched t-ball leagues (not until he's 3 years old). :)


**Current Tooth Count: 16 (he's gotten 4 new this month!)
